The NHS Pass is accepted as equivalent in status to the EU digital COVID cert, which means it can be easily scanned at borders and at venues where health passes are required. In France, for example, anyone over the age of 12 must show a health pass (or NHS Pass) to dine at restaurants (both indoors and outdoors), to sit in cafe terraces, to visit museums, to climb the Eiffel Tower, to go to Disneyland, to access ski lifts, and to board long-distance public transport. It's almost impossible to do any daily activity in France without a health pass. You can't check into your hotel or sit on a terrace of a trattoria for a plate of pasta without showing your health pass if you are over the age of 12. To get an NHS COVID Pass you need one of the following: at least 1 dose of a COVID-19 vaccine that's recognised in the UK a positive NHS PCR test within the last 180 days (6 months) You can no longer get an NHS COVID Pass based on a medical exemption.
